电脑数字签名是一种基于公钥加密技术的电子签名方式,用于验证数字信息的真实性、完整性和不可否认性。以下是其核心要点:
一、基本定义
数字签名通过加密技术将数据与签名者的私钥关联,接收方可用发送方的公钥验证签名的合法性。其核心在于:
身份认证:
证明数据由特定发送方生成,防止冒充;
数据完整性:
确保数据在传输或存储过程中未被篡改;
不可否认性:
签名者无法否认其签名行为的真实性。
二、工作原理
签名生成:
发送方使用私钥对数据(如哈希值)进行加密,生成数字签名;
签名传输:
将原始数据与数字签名一起发送给接收方;
签名验证:
接收方使用发送方的公钥解密签名,并与重新计算的哈希值对比,若一致则验证通过。
三、核心特点
非对称加密:
依赖公钥和私钥的配对机制,保障安全性;
自验证性:
无需第三方机构(如公证)即可验证签名有效性;
法律保障:
在多数法律体系中,数字签名与手写签名具有同等法律效力。
四、应用场景
电子商务:用于合同签署、订单验证等场景;
网络支付:保障交易真实性和资金安全;
电子政务:实现政务文件的无纸化认证;
软件发布:验证软件来源可信度,防止恶意软件伪装。
五、与传统签名的区别
| 特征 | 数字签名 | 传统签名 |
|--------------|-----------------------------------|-----------------------------------|
| 形式| 加密后的字符串或图像 | 物理签名(如手写签名) |
| 传输安全性| 需加密传输,但签名本身可公开 | 依赖物理载体,易被复制 |
| 可验证性| 通过公钥验证,无需第三方 | 需人工核对签名真伪 |
六、技术优势
防篡改:任何对数据的修改都会导致签名失效;
跨平台性:支持多种操作系统和设备;
存储效率:数字签名占用空间小,便于存储和传输。
综上,电脑数字签名通过加密技术实现了传统签名的安全数字化,是现代信息安全体系的核心组成部分。